虚拟诊所中的问题:通过同理心和支持应对远程医疗的挑战。

Bugs in the Virtual Clinic: Confronting Telemedicine's Challenges Through Empathy and Support.

作者信息

Crotty Bradley H, Somai Melek

机构信息

Inception Labs, Collaborative for Healthcare Delivery Science, Medical College of Wisconsin, Milwaukee, WI, United States.

出版信息

J Particip Med. 2022 Apr 22;14(1):e25688. doi: 10.2196/25688.

DOI:10.2196/25688
PMID:35452399
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C9077509/
Abstract

Although telemedicine has been an important conduit for clinical care during the COVID-19 pandemic, not all patients have been able to meaningfully participate in this mode of health care provision. Challenges with accessing telemedicine using consumer technology can interfere with the ability of patients and clinicians to meaningfully connect and lead to significant investments in time by clinicians and their staff. In this narrative case, we identify issues related to patients' use of technology, make comparisons between telehealth adoption and the deployment of electronic health records, and propose that building intuitive and supported digital care experiences for patients is required to make virtual care sustainable.

摘要

尽管远程医疗在新冠疫情期间一直是临床护理的重要渠道,但并非所有患者都能切实参与到这种医疗服务模式中。使用消费技术接入远程医疗所面临的挑战,可能会干扰患者与临床医生进行有效沟通的能力,并导致临床医生及其工作人员投入大量时间。在本病例报告中,我们识别了与患者技术使用相关的问题,比较了远程医疗的采用情况与电子健康记录的部署情况,并提出需要为患者构建直观且得到支持的数字护理体验,以使虚拟护理可持续发展。
